One Pot Southwest Chicken

Make dinner simple and tasty with this one pot southwest chicken and quinoa. It's brimming with tender chicken, nutritious quinoa, beans, and vibrant vegetables, all covered in melted cheese.

Ingredients
- 6 chicken thighs trimmed, boneless, skinless
- 1 ¼ teaspoon cumin divided, ground
- 1 teaspoon ground coriander divided
- ¾ teaspoon oregano dried
- ¾ teaspoon kosher salt divided
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on black pepper ground
- 3 teaspoons olive oil divided
- ½ yellow onion chopped
- 1 red bell pepper cored, seeded and diced
- 3 garlic minced, cloves
- 1 cup black beans rinsed and drained, canned
- ¾ cup corn kernel frozen or fresh
- 1 cup quinoa rinsed well, dry
- 2 cups + 2 tablespoons chicken broth
- 2 ounces diced green chiles or more to taste, canned
- ⅔ cup pepper jack cheese grated
- lime juice juice of ½ small lime
- 2 tablespoons cilantro minced
Instructions
- Place the chicken thighs in a bowl. In a separate small bowl, stir together ¾ teaspoon cumin, ½ teaspoon ground coriander, oregano, garlic powder, ½ teaspoon salt and pepper. Sprinkle the spice mixture over the chicken and toss to coat.
- Heat 2 teaspoons in a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. Use a skillet that has a lid. (I like to use an enameled cast iron braiser.) Add the chicken and sear, 2 minutes per side. Transfer the chicken to a large plate.
- Reduce the heat to medium. Heat the remaining 1 teaspoon olive oil. Add the onion and red bell pepper. Cook, stirring occasionally, until the onion is transl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the garlic, remaining ½ teaspoon cumin, ½ teaspoon ground coriander and ¼ teaspoon salt. Cook for 1 minute.
- Stir in the corn and black beans. Add the quinoa, chicken broth and green chiles. Bring to a boil, then cover and reduce the heat to medium-low (or whatever heat is required on your stovetop to maintain a gentle simmer.) Cook for 10 minutes.
- Nestle the seared chicken into the quinoa, cover and simmer until all of the liquid is absorbed and the chicken is cooked through, about 20 minutes.
- Top the chicken with grated cheese, re-cover and let the cheese melt, about 2 minutes. Squeeze lime juice over top and garnish with cilantro. Taste the quinoa and add more salt and pepper, if desired. Serve.
